length: 5:15 minutes
vocals: Rickie Lee Jones
background vocals: Rickie Lee Jones, Arno Lucas, Leslie Smith, and Joe Turano
boxes & thighs: Steve Gadd
guitar: David Kalish
trumpet and flugelhorn: Randy Brecker
alto sax: David Sanborn
tenor & baritone sax: Tom Scott
